Lovely hotel in the suburbs of Funchal. The hotel is colonial in style with lots of local wooden floors and paneling . Extensive and beautiful gardens surround the hotel which are located in a quiet area 10 minutes from the centre of town. The rooms are spacious and all face South with views of the garden.A slight criticism would be the rooms are a little dated. Only 2 electrical points and you needed to put the kettle on the floor when using it. The TVs are quite old models but functional. Breakfast is plentiful with an extensive menu and really good ingredients . The restaurant food is also excellent quality and value for money,with a chef and team who know how to cook and present food. This brings me to the staff. Whether it’s the reception, cleaning, garden, transport drivers or restaurant staff, all are professional and helpful. They help make this hotel what it is. We enjoyed our mid winter break and the hotel and staff helped us recharge our batteries.

We live in U.K. and were looking for a short Pre-Springtime break which offered sunshine, good food, some form of cultural history and excellent facilities combined with a relatively short flight from UK.
When searching we realised that Madeira could be an ideal candidate and stumbled on Quinta Jardins Do Lago in Madeira as it checked most the boxes.
We were not sure what Quinta meant but discovered that a Quinta describes a rural property, especially those with historic manors and palaces typically found on the outskirts of towns in Portugal, which aptly defines Quinta Jardins Do Lago.
Top line, this was one of the best experiences we have ever had the good fortune to enjoy.
We arrived at the Hotel, via a short Taxi ride from Madeira Airport which cost €35.00 which was organised for us by Quinta Jardins Do Lago.
The Front of house reception staff were charming and could not have been more helpful.
Our room was on the 3rd (top) floor and the view from our balcony was spectacular.
The room was very well designed with traditional Portuguese décor including Polished wooden floors and high-quality furnishings, it was totally in keeping with the historic setting. It was also comfortable and relaxing, with a Super King-sized bed along with a larger bathroom with twin sinks, a bath and “his’n’ hers” white bathrobes.
It had a small balcony which was nice to sit out on when the mood took us.
From the balcony the views are amazing with no high rises in sight. Just a myriad of homes, predominantly white, dotted across the landscape with the lovely (classic) “monk and nun” style terracotta roofs reminiscent of properties in the Mediterranean and North African regions.
As as side bar, the rooms have highly effective blackout curtains so you can get a good night’s sleep without the light disturbing you. Although there is a charming dawn chorus which you might cathartic.
The pool area we could see tucked away at the end of the garden in amongst what looked like a forest of palm trees.
The star of the Gardens though is Colombo a 68-year-old giant female tortoise imported by the Owners from the Galápagos Islands as a baby! Story has it that when the Ship landed, she was concealed in a large pocket of the Owner but shes really taken to living in Madeira!
The general manager told us that when the island suffered from devastating forest fires a couple of years ago, returning guests called the hotel in their droves. Not to check the hotel was still open but to check on Colombo’s well-being!
Maybe an apocryphal story but during COVID, due to few people being around, Colombo suffered a “nervous breakdown” such was the shock of being seemingly abandoned and missing human company!
The Manor House is where Main meals are served and enjoyed by guests. Built in the 18th Century it is dripping with historical features. We couldn’t determine some of the fine Art dotted around the Hotel, but it was impressive.
Dining here was excellent albeit reasonably expensive.
The serving staff once again were charming and attentive and the menu choices excellent. It really felt quite opulent to be dining here and the food arrived in style, some dishes served under a silver dome (cloche) which is taken away with great aplomb!
They have eminently captured the history and style of the house in the dining experience extremely capably.
For breakfast there is a terrace some under the shelter of a lovely Veranda reminiscent of Colonial India with a superb buffet spread and your choice of eggs with, if you ask, a Cappuccino and/or Latte plus Prosecco with Orange Juice for a Mimosa to kick start your day!
The starched white Napkins, elegant fine bone china and high-quality cutlery add that additional touch of class. It really feels like a throwback to a bygone era.
There is also a priceless tiled mosaic on the wall as well as the stunning garden views, of course!
Colombo is often positioned close by!
Daytime dining is by the shallow but swimmable pool.
The food is particularly good quality and Al Fresco if you so choose, but shade is available with quality Sun Loungers with extremely comfortable mattresses with fresh Towels provided.
There is a Bar by the Pool plus what looks like an imitation of the Bridge of Sighs in Venice leading from one side of the Pool to another.
Taking the time to explore the grounds during your stay is essential. They really are the most magical feature of the property with many little sun traps and imaginative spots or nooks and crannies to enjoy, or just sit and read there.
The gardens are effectively an attraction in themselves and draw many people to stay at the hotel.
With over 500 rare species you are sure to find Plants, Shrubs or Trees from all corners of the Globe.
Should it rain or be chilly, the Manor House has plenty of comfortable seating as well as a library and games room including pool or snooker table.
We spent some time by the pool just soaking up the sun but remember to take/apply the right factor level of sunscreen as it can get extremely hot.
A key point to remember is that the hotel also has regular transfers, or a Shuttle Service, going into town at various times of the day and the staff on front desk are full of great advice for day trips too.
It is worth booking these Shuttles early as they are understandably extremely popular!
Taxi’s back from Funchal (as of March 2024) cost in the region of €8.00.
Overall, it was a truly memorable holiday and exceeded our expectations by some considerable margin.
We shall return, if only to see Colombo again!

Returned yesterday after 6th visit. As mentioned previously the hotel is surrounded with lush, delightful tropical gardens. Since our last visit there have been changes to the eating arrangements in the hotel. During the day there is an extensive food and drinks menu available round the pool in the Colombo bistro. My husband really liked the seafood linguine which he had on our first day . The bistro is open until 6pm in winter and 7pm in summer. In the evening there is fine dining in the Berresford restaurant. There is a new chef and many new waiter staff who all provide efficient and friendly service. We had half board and dining slots have to be booked in 1/2 hourly slots from 7.00pm. There are now 4 courses..a starter, fish/seafood, meat and dessert .You can have all 4 courses or only 3. We especially appreciated the innovative seafood/ fish dishes which are not available in other restaurants to which we have been in Funchal. There are padded sun beds available around the pool and in the gardens . There was never a problem getting one. The pool is heated and the turtle thermometer in the pool a few days ago was showing 85degrees. We were delighted to see that Colombo the aged tortoise is still alive. He has his own special enclosure. We noticed him being ‘lovingly’ fed by one of the garden staff a few days ago. All in all we had a great time and were very sad to leave. All being well we will return again next year.
